In this blog post, we will delve into what data hashing is, how it works, and its significance in uncovering historical truths, with a focus on a case study in São Paulo, Brazil. ### Understanding Data Hashing Data hashing is a process used to convert data into a unique string of characters of a fixed length. This string, known as a hash value, serves as a digital fingerprint of the original data. By applying an algorithm to the input data, the hash value is generated, making it easy to compare, verify, and store data efficiently. Even the slightest change in the input data results in a completely different hash value, ensuring the integrity and security of the information. ### Role of Data Hashing in Historical Research In the field of historical research, data hashing plays a crucial role in resolving conflicts and ensuring the accuracy of information.
